Hi guys we have a strange thing with Vault client. We have just installed Vault 2014 server on a new server. The clients are still running Inv 2013 and Vault client 2013. When selecting the top folder in Vault Client we get this error page saying file not found. I know this must be relating to IIS because if I try and browse IIS using IE (http://Servername/autodeskvault)

Is this normal? Would Vault Client 2014 maybe not display this?

 

Everything else appears to be working fine. I have also run athe Vault server system check tool and it all passes 100%

I had the same problem at a client site where they are running Vault 2013 clients with Vault basic 2014 Server.  We got the same 404 error on the landing page.

 

I figured out what was going on.  The landing page pulls a file from the Vault server.  That file was apparently renamed with Vault Server 2014.  Here's the fix.

 

On the Vault 2013 client machine:

- Open the file C:\Program Files\Autodesk\Vault Basic 2013\Explorer\Connectivity.Vault.exe.Config in Notepad

- Search for this line:

      <add key="landingPageURL" value="VaultHTML\index_vb.html"/>

- Change to this (remove the "_vb" from the value:

      <add key="landingPageURL" value="VaultHTML\index.html"/>

- Save changes

- Restart Vault Explorer

 

You'll need to copy this modified file (or make the change) on each workstation running a Vault 2013 client.

Have just upgrade our Testing Vault and hit the same problem.  Changing the Client worked but as an alternative you can also just copy and rename the index.html file on the Server:

 

C:\Program Files\Autodesk\ADMS 2014\Server\Web\Services\VaultHTML\index.html

 

Copy it to the same folder and just rename it to "index_vb.html".
